Soil is light/medium reddish brown sandy clay with 20% pebbles, 10% cobbles, loosish. | Notes: | | B 59 is the excavation of a narrow strip of soil just south of wall 215 within the area of B 58. It is significantly redder and softer thant the soil around it. Bill believes that it may be a foundation trench for the wall. The red layer seems to run under the whiter layer to the south. Found plaster. Top plan pg. 145. | Context Pottery: | | Fineware. ESB bs 1; Fineware. semi glazed bowl bs 1; Fineware. Preroman 7 | Pottery Summary: | | 10 frag(s) 0.04 kg.
